About this property

Lake Escape: Fire Pit, hike, 5 min walk to Flanders

Summary:

Acadia Sunset Fishing Cabin #3, 2 BR 1 BA, sleeps 5, Fire pit, near the beach, fishing

Nestled just up the hill from the serene Flanders Pond, this fishing cabin offers the perfect blend of relaxation and watersport activities.

Enjoy easy access to fishing, swimming, canoeing and even ice fishing in the winter just minutes from your door. Whether you are casting a line at sunrise on the beach, paddling across the calm waters, or enjoying a sunset from the fire pit at the cabin this vacation rental is your peaceful home base for making unforgattble lakeside memories.



The Space:

Step inside Acadia Sunset Fishing Cabin #3 known as the "Deer Run" and discover a cozy haven designed for family fun. This private neighborhood has 5 super clean cabins at the top of the hill on 30 acres of pristine land. There are stunning views from the cabin of Acadia National park, Flanders pond is down the hill, and ATV trails are near the house. You can hike, fish, canoe, or explore the local amenities and come back to a well appointed cabin to relax. The screened in porch offers another area to dine in the Maine fresh air, and the fire pit under the clear skies at night. The view and breathtaking sunsets bring the calm and peacefulness you desire for the perfect vacation.



This open floor plan offers all of the amenities of home with central AC for the warmer days, and heat and a fireplace for the cooler nights.

The kitchen is well stocked to cook for the family or grill your meals on the propane grill outside. The cabin is a single-level home, with step-free access, offering a safe and comfortable environment for families with young children or those with mobility concerns.



Main bedroom: Luxurious king sized bed with plenty of storage, natural light and a smart TV

Second bedroom: Two full sized beds with under the bed drawers and a smart TV

Bathroom: Spacious full sized walk in shower with a rain shower and a hand shower, fully stocked with linens

Living room: New comfortable furniture and a large smart TV for family time. The couch pulls out to a sofa bed for 2 guests.



Flanders Pond, boat launch, and sandy public beach is a 2 minute drive or 5 minute walk.

There are canoes and kayaks available to rent locally, you can apply for a fishing license online.

Sullivan has local restaurants and seafood, local stores and trails just 5 miles away

Hancock has restaurants, local stores and Carters Beach 9 miles away

City of Ellsworth with Walmart, Hannafords, Shaws, restaurants and shopping 15 miles

Schoodic Point, part of Acadia National Park 13 miles

ATV Sunrise Trails 4 miles

Bar Harbor and Acadia National park 25 miles
